A new algorithm for two finite families of demicontractive mappings and equilibrium problems

A. Abkar and M. Tavakkoli

Applied Mathematics and Computation, 2015, vol. 266, issue C, 491-500

Abstract: In this paper, we introduce a new algorithm for finding a common element of the set of solutions of an equilibrium problem and the set of common fixed points of two finite families of demicontractive mappings. The strong convergence theorem of the proposed algorithm is established under some suitable control conditions in a real Hilbert space. Our result generalizes several recent results in the current literature.
